The entire camp is divided into teams red, yellow, blue and green. The game begins with a topic-specific question; followed by a video question about pop culture trivia with large screen video projection and music enhancement.
Each round finishes with an audio bonus question. Teams can generate points not only by answering correctly, but also by demonstrating good sportsmanship and team spirit. The team-building part of the game includes activities such as physical challenges and team karaoke. This program is a great way for your campers to work together while reinforcing teamwork.
Before the show: We will help you determine the right number of teams most of the time, it's 4 teams. Please make sure there are equal number of students from each age group on each team — this helps create an appropriate game atmosphere for all ages. Choose a staff member to captain each team who will assist rotating team members for each round and choosing participants for challenge activities.
Encourage students to wear their team colors on the day of the show. Team spirit always earns points! Encourage staff members to join teams. Staff participation is a huge plus for the board game, your students, and for YOU! Number of Teams : 4, most of the time.
